package org.eclipse.che.ide.util.loging;
import com.google.gwt.core.client.GWT;
/**
* Simple Logging class that logs to the browser's console
* So long as generating the parameters to pass to the logging methods is free
* of side effects, all Logging code should compile out of your application if
* logging is disabled.
*/
public class Log {
private static final Logger delegate;
static {
LogConfig.setLogLevel(LogConfig.LogLevel.INFO);
delegate = GWT.isClient() ? new BrowserLogger() : new DummyLogger();
}
public static void debug(Class<?> clazz, Object... args) {
delegate.debug(clazz, args);
}
public static void error(Class<?> clazz, Object... args) {
delegate.error(clazz, args);
}
public static void info(Class<?> clazz, Object... args) {
delegate.info(clazz, args);
}
public static void warn(Class<?> clazz, Object... args) {
delegate.warn(clazz, args);
}
public static boolean isLoggingEnabled() {
return delegate.isLoggingEnabled();
}
}
